The Chromebooks in my classroom will be used on a daily basis for a variety of purposes. In an English classroom, students are expected to be able to type out their writing as well as have access to research outlets to help them fully understand the topics we are discussing or the content we are reading. With only having a teacher laptop and one additional desktop and a limited time in the school computer lab, it is difficult to make sure each student gets the time they need to spend gaining the skills needed to be successful in the future. Not only will the Chromebooks be used for typing out their writing, research, creating presentations, and blogging, but they will also be learning the much needed skill of navigating through the web.
I am requesting 8 Chromebooks to help build towards a 1:1 initiative in my classroom. I am also hoping to start a flipped classroom model. Under this classroom model, a teacher videos and records the explanation of information and students watch the videos at home and do practice with the videos. However, not all students have access to tech at home and need to be able to utilize this technology. Students will also use online programs and other interactive, engaging websites to supplement and scaffold their instruction. My students will utilize the many features in Google for Education, in addition to numerous other resources that are becoming the rise in technology and education.
